The Boston Twist on June Home Buying

Stepping into the realm of Boston real estate during June unfolds a vibrant mix of opportunity and challenge. The Boston market, with its historical charm and bustling city vibes, experiences a unique ebb and flow as we move into the summer months. Let’s navigate the nuanced landscape of buying a Boston home in June, spotlighting both the sunlight and the shadows.

The Bright Sides of a June Boston Home Purchase

1. Sailing into Higher Inventory Waters
Boston, like many areas, sees a swell in home listings as June rolls in. This surge aligns perfectly with the end of the academic year, prompting many to list in anticipation of summer moves. Buyers looking to anchor in neighborhoods from Beacon Hill to Dorchester will find themselves amidst a wider selection of homes than found in winter's grip.

2. Prime Weather for Deck Explorations
June brings Boston’s weather into a pleasant zone, perfect for navigating open houses or inspecting the colonial charm of a prospective home’s exterior. Without the hindrance of New England snow or the unpredictable spring showers, your quest for the ideal home is both comfortable and conducive to thorough exploration.

3. The Longest Days for Your Search
With the sun setting later, post-work property viewing becomes less of a race against time. This extension of daylight hours is a boon for those squeezing house hunting into bustling schedules, ensuring you don’t have to rush your walkthroughs of those charming South End brownstones.

4. Competitive Mortgage Rates in Play
Mortgage rates in Boston, while subject to national trends, have historically shown some favorability in June. With a little savvy shopping and a keen eye on the market, locking in an attractive rate to cushion your eventual Beacon Hill or Cambridge residence is possible.

5. Timing the Academic Calendar
For families, syncing a move with the academic year’s end minimizes disruptions. Boston’s diverse educational landscape, from public schools to prestigious private and charter options, offers a straightforward transition during this period.

6. June Blooms with Moving Deals
Amidst the uptick in relocations, local moving services and home improvement stores might extend offers that can ease the financial strain of a move. Capitalizing on these can sweeten the settling-in phase of your Boston homestead journey.

The Shadows in June’s Glow

1. Competitive Tides Flow Higher
The increased buyer activity in June ramps up competition, especially for those eye-catching properties in desirable locales like Back Bay or Somerville. This could mean facing off in multiple offer scenarios, which have a knack for buoying property prices beyond their anchor.

2. Overpricing Waves May Crash
Some sellers, catching wind of the vigorous market, might set their sights on premium pricing. Navigating these waters requires a keen eye and a seasoned Boston real estate agent’s guidance to avoid paying a high tide premium.

3. A Race Against Time
June’s hot market can lead to quick turnaround times for listings, sometimes leaving scant moments for contemplation. This whirlwind pace demands readiness and decisiveness but be wary of making hasty decisions that could lead to buyer’s remorse down the historical cobblestone road.

4. Coordinating Your Crew
Securing a moving company in this peak season can feel like navigating through a nor’easter. Advanced bookings become a must, and you might find the moving seas a bit rougher, price-wise.

5. Limited Bargaining Leeway
Expect tighter negotiations on your voyage. With multiple offers on the table, sellers in Boston’s hotspots have little incentive to yield. Flexibility and creativity in your offer might just be the compass that guides you home.

Charting Your June Home Buying Course in Boston

* Prep with a Pre-Approval Letter: Arm yourself with mortgage pre-approval to show sellers your serious intent and understand your budgetary bearings fully.

* A Local Expert as Your Navigator: Enlisting a seasoned Boston real estate agent can unveil hidden gems and steer you through competitive waters. Their expertise is your best ally in securing a favorable deal.

* React with Readiness: Be equipped to hoist your offer swiftly, but anchor it in thorough research and a clear sense of your housing needs.

* Know Your Map: Distill your desires from your demands to quickly identify which properties are worth battling for and which to let drift by.

* Offer Tactics to Weather the Storm: Stand out with a strong bid and consider flexibilities like adjusting closing times or increasing your deposit to capture the seller’s attention.
